As BETO increasingly focuses on hydrocarbon fuels, it is examining strategies that capitalize on revenue from bioproducts as part of cost-competitive biofuel production.

A variety of technology pathways can be used to produce hydrocarbon biofuels, but many of them require the production of value-added chemicals and products in the near-term to achieve an attractive rate of return on cost-competitive fuels. 

Value-added chemicals and products can also incentivize the de-risking of “front end” processes (from feedstock logistics through to deconstruction) which are also necessary for fuel production.

It is important to note that while bioproducts are seen as a valuable strategy for enabling fuels, BETO is not interested in pursuing R&D solely on bioproducts without a fuels component.

To clarify on the last bullet, BETO is requesting proposals that describe an entire biomass to bioFUELS pathway, and that pathway to fuels must be clear in your proposal, but the proposed R&D can focus on a specific unit operation that take biomass to bioproducts(s).

Slide 5

The intent of this FOA is to identify R&D projects that develop biomass to hydrocarbon biofuels conversion pathways that can produce variable amounts of fuels and products based on external factors, such as market demand. These pathways could consist of a route to a platform chemical that could be converted to products or fuels (Scenario A ) or a route that coproduces chemicals and fuels (Scenario B ). Successful applications will include a clear justification for producing the target molecule(s) from biomass, a compelling narrative explaining how the target product(s) will enable biofuels, and supporting technoeconomic analysis and life cycle analysis.

There are two topic areas: 

Topic Area 1: Early TRL (TRL 2-3) R&D to optimize one unit operation of the proposed conversion pathway.
Topic Area 2: Middle TRL (TRL 4-5) R&D optimize and integrate multiple unit operations of the proposed conversion pathway.

The following types of applications will be deemed nonresponsive and will not be reviewed or considered for an award:

Applications that fall outside the technical parameters specified in Sections I.A and I.B of the FOA, including but not limited to :

Applications for proposed technologies that are not based on sound scientific principles (e.g., violates the laws of thermodynamics).
Applications that propose R&D on a biomass conversion pathway that does not include a strategy for producing cost-competitive biofuels;
Applications that propose systems that are not sustainable and/or are not economical (excessive freshwater, unit operations, etc.) when scaled for commercial operation.

Applications that do not explain how the proposed R&D will lower the overall cost of producing a biofuel.

Slide 8

Applications that do not use an acceptable feedstock as defined in Appendix E.

Applications that use food or feed carbohydrates, lipids, or proteins (e.g. maize or wheat dextrose, beet sucrose, sugar cane or grain sorghum syrup, soybean oil or meal), and/or derivatives (e.g. amino acids from maize dextrose, glycerol from the transesterification of soybean oil).

Applications that propose the production of biodiesel produced from transesterification or hydrotreating or hydrocracking of agronomic, natural plant oils (e.g., soybeans, palm, coconut, safflower, castor, algal).

Applications that propose the production of alcohols or biogas. Note that while ethanol and biogas are unacceptable final products, they will be accepted as process intermediates for upgrading to other advanced biofuels and products, if derived from applicable biomass sources.

Slide 9

Applications that propose mixotrophic algae cultivation strategies that utilize food-based sugars (i.e., derived from food‐based crops including but not limited to corn, beets, sorghum, and sugar cane). 

Applications that propose to develop technology for the artificial lighting‐based cultivation of algae for energy products (other than as an enabling tool for high throughput laboratory‐based screening).

Applications that propose the use of pure sugar feeds and/or ‘model’ intermediate feeds such as avicel, cane and starch sugar or model lignin compounds and mixtures. Note, it is expected that the baseline validation, stage gate and final validations will be performed on cellulosic derived intermediates.

Applications that fail to include the appropriate data as outlined in the Technical and Economic Tables Template (Appendix F).

The bullet in red originally appeared in the FOA but was deleted. To be clear, applications that propose using heterotrophic algae are within the scope of this FOA and will be considered responsive.

EERE expects to make approximately $11.3 million of Federal funding available for new awards under this FOA subject to the availability of appropriated funds.  The average award amount is anticipated to range from $1 to $2 million. We expect the period of performance to take up to 36 months. The cost share requirement must be greater than or equal to 20% of the total project costs. The cost share is reduced from 20% to 10% where:

 The Prime Recipient is a domestic institution of higher education; domestic nonprofit entity; FFRDC; or U.S. State, local, or tribal government entity; and The Prime Recipient performs more than 50% of the project work, as measured by the Total Project Cost.

EERE intends to fund cooperative agreements under this FOA.

Who is Eligible to Apply? Eligible applicants for this FOA include

Individuals
Domestic Entities
Foreign Entities
Incorporated Consortia
Unincorporated Consortia

Please note that nonprofit organizations described in Section 501(c)(3) of the Internal Revenue Code of 1986 that engaged in lobbying activities after December 31, 1995, are not eligible to apply for funding.

Also, note that all Prime Recipients receiving funding under this FOA must be incorporated (or otherwise formed) under the laws of a State or territory of the United States. If a foreign entity applies for funding as a Prime Recipient, it must designate in the Full Application a subsidiary or affiliate incorporated (or otherwise formed) under the laws of a State or territory of the United States to be the Prime Recipient. The Full Application must state the nature of the corporate relationship between the foreign entity and domestic subsidiary or affiliate.

The key technical component of the full application is the Technical Volume, which helps applicants frame the technical information that the application will be evaluated on.  The Technical Volume provides information regarding what the project is, how the project tasks will be accomplished, what are the key technical milestones, and the project timetable.

The Technical Volume is comprised of a cover page, project overview, technical description, innovation, and impact, workplan, technical qualifications and resources and the Technology Validation. Please note that the percentages listed here are suggested and are not mandatory.

The Cover Page will be a one page document and provides basic information on their project, such as title, topic area, points of contact, etc.
The Project Overview constitutes approximately 20% of the Technical Volume and is where the applicant will concisely describe the goal of the project including what bioproducts they are targeting and why, and this is where the applicant should include a block flow diagram of their proposed project.
The Background is approximately 10% of the Technical Volume and covers the current research and development status (i.e., the technical baseline) relevant to the technical topic being addressed in the Full Application.
The Impact section is approximately 15% of the Technical Volume and will need to address three things- DOE Impact, Environmental Impact (ie life cycle analysis) and Economic Impact (ie technoeconomic analysis).
The Technical Description and Innovation section is approximately 15% of the Technical Volume. It provides a detailed description of the technology, including the scientific and other principles and objectives that will be pursued during the project as well as the technology’s feasibility.
The Workplan is approximately 30% of the Technical Volume.  It details the proposed scope, milestones, and project schedule.  If selected for award negotiations, the Workplan serves as the starting point when negotiating the Statement of Project Objectives.
The Technical Qualifications and Resources section is approximately 10% of the Technical Volume.  It provides applicants an opportunity to provide information about the proposed project team and demonstrate how the applicant will facilitate the successful completion of the proposed project.

Technical and Economic tables must be included as part the application.

Appendix F of the FOA is recommended template for tables.

The first tab in the Excel file is for a Block Flow Diagram (“BFD”):

Should be high-level and include the entire process from feedstock to all products including fuel.
The portion of the process being addressed in the application should be clearly highlighted.
Examples of BFDs are provided for both Topic Areas.
It is understood that the proposed project may be in the very early stages of R&D and that the block flow diagram may change throughout the project as the applicant better understands how the project would fit into a commercial biofuels plant. 

The second tab in Appendix F is the “Validation Table”:

This table should include all process relevant technical data and performance metrics.
A Benchmark, Intermediate, and Final target data out of each proposed unit operation.
The “General Information section” should capture the general aspects of the project.
-General Information section will include information like feedstock, technology readiness level, products, scale, and the basis for the benchmark data

Slide 19

-Insert Other Key Performance Parameters section requires net product yield, percent theoretical yield, temperature, pressure, and residence time.  Other relevant metrics should be added based on the proposed process.

Reminder, please delete any rows that are not applicable to your proposed project.

TEA

– This tab should include the unit operations that are included in the “BFD” tab

It is understood that the proposed projects may be low TRL levels.  However, the project is expected to know some of the TEA inputs before starting an R&D project.  At a minimum, the project should understand the margin between the value of the products and the cost of the feedstock and other process inputs.
Is not designed to capture improvements to economics resulting from economies of scale or process improvements outside the scope of the project.  These should remain constant throughout the project

Under cooperative agreements, there will be what is known as “substantial involvement” between EERE and the Recipient during the performance of the project.

EERE has substantial involvement in work performed under Awards made following this FOA.  EERE does not limit its involvement to the administrative requirements of the Award. Instead, EERE has substantial involvement in the direction and redirection of the technical aspects of the project as a whole. Substantial involvement includes, but is not limited to, the following:

EERE shares responsibility with the Recipient for the management, control, direction, and performance of the Project.
EERE may intervene in the conduct or performance of work under this Award for programmatic reasons.  Intervention includes the interruption or modification of the conduct or performance of project activities.
EERE may redirect or discontinue funding the Project based on the outcome of EERE’s evaluation of the Project at that the Go/No Go decision point.
EERE participates in major project decision-making processes.

The total budget presented in the application must include both Federal (DOE), and Non-Federal (cost share) portions, thereby reflecting the TOTAL PROJECT COSTS proposed.  All costs must be verifiable from the Recipient’s records and be necessary and reasonable for the accomplishment of the project.

Note that every cost share contribution must be reviewed and approved in advance by the Contracting Officer and incorporated into the project budget before expenditures are incurred.

Applicants must contribute a minimum of 20%*of the total project costs for R&D projects.
Contributions must be:

Specified in the project budget
Verifiable from the Prime Recipient’s records
Necessary and reasonable for proper and efficient accomplishment of the project

Every cost share contribution must be reviewed and approved in advance by the Contracting Officer and incorporated into the project budget before the expenditures are incurred

*Cost Share Reduction: EERE has reduced the Recipient Cost Share Requirement to 10% for R&D activities where:

The Prime Recipient is a domestic institution of higher education; domestic nonprofit entity; FFRDC; or U.S. State, local, or tribal government entity; and
The Prime Recipient performs more than 50% of the project work, as measured by the Total Project Cost

Slide 39

Cost share must be allowable  and must be verifiable upon submission of the Full Application.  Please refer to this chart for your entity’s applicable cost principles.  It is imperative that you follow the applicable cost principles when creating your budget for the full application.

Slide 40

Cost share can provided in cash and/or in-kind.  It can be provided by the Prime Recipient, subs, or a third party.

In-kind cost share is the donation of personnel time, equipment, facilities, or other items that an organization will contribute to the project.  It can take many forms, each of which must be assigned a dollar value to be included in the budget.

Slide 41

Be aware that there are items that are considered unallowable cost share.  If a cost is considered unallowable, it cannot be counted as cost share.  This slide provides some examples of cost share that is unallowable such as royalties that are expected from the prospective operation of an activity beyond the project period, or cash that originated from DOE or another federal agency.
